Lake Onogawa in Urabandai is an exceptionally beautiful lake created by the great eruption of Mt. Bandai in 1888. The Onogawa spring water, which flows through the Onogawa Fudo Falls upstream, has the highest water quality and has been selected as one of the 100 famous waters in Japan. [Seven attractions] 1. The "Island of Prayer" is an uninhabited island created by an eruption where Konpira, the deity in charge of safe voyages, is enshrined and prayers are made for the safety of canoes from the water. 2. "Lily Island" is an uninhabited island in early summer (for about 10 days from July 23rd) where mountain lilies bloom all over the uninhabited island and the lake is enveloped in their scent. 3. In August, the shore is dyed purple with flowers at "Lime Tree Beach". 4. "Bird Orchestra Cove" is a cove where you can hear the chirps of countless wild birds. 5. "Forest & Water" is a limited-time field that can only be entered during high water periods, where you paddle through a submerged forest on the lakeside, and a secret cove that appears when you go through a tunnel of trees. 6. Splash is a mini downriver area where you can splash around and go down the river (this may not be possible depending on the water level, flowing water volume, or obstacles). 7. On the lakeside where the lesson is held, you can see squirrels and rabbits popping out, see ospreys (birds of prey) that have started nesting diving into the water and grabbing fish, and see antelopes coming out to eat mulberry leaves on the shore. It's also a chance to encounter wildlife!
